Transaction 405f63750776ab03d1d705924497fd8a1c98377ee14e9e74c5323698be530e9c

15 Input
2 Outputs
  • 405f63750776ab03d1d705924497fd8a1c98377ee14e9e74c5323698be530e9c:0
  • value  3066063
    address  bc1q9vqp8n3qqdkrtd3wl4emrxsdgfq9dgpy2sfywl
  • 405f63750776ab03d1d705924497fd8a1c98377ee14e9e74c5323698be530e9c:1
  • value  50000000
    address  18Tqe3N8LuDxnZkEREp62zfXySCcjv9Rf8